WebThe Roberts in Kent were said to have originated in Scotland. In the 12th century William Rookherst alias Roberts appeared at Goodhurst in Kent and he is thought to have been the forebear of the Roberts of Glassenbury Manor in Cranbook. The Roberts line there began in the 1430’s and their manor house was built in 1473.

WebGlassenbury Park is a late-15th-century manor house on the road to Iden Green with a 1730s front block, remodelled in 1877-79 by Anthony Salvia.
